I had visited with few friends few months back and we all had the Santorini Delight pre-fix Dinner. I am not sure if it is still available but it was a great deal. Choices available in the pre-fix Menu were pretty decent and everything we ordered tasted good. We also ordered some drinks and they weren’t bad. Nothing fancy about the Cocktail selection but they were good.

Decor of the restaurant was so cute and did live up to the Greek Theme and felt like a good option for quiet Dates or a relaxing meal with friends and family.
One pet peeve for me was that most of the Menu options, both food and drinks were more American than Greek and I wish they had more Mediterranean options that matched the Theme.

Staff were friendly and the service was quick but there were few mix ups with our drink order despite the fact that it was an early dinner so service might be slow during dinner rush. Despite these minor issues, I would still recommend this restaurant, especially if you are opting for the pre-fix option and have time for a leisurely lunch or dinner.

3.5 Stars (Rounded Up to 4)

I recently visited Caldera at Vida twice in one week, and overall, it was a good experience. While there were a few minor issues, I felt they didn’t warrant bringing the rating down to a 3, so I’m giving it a 4.The service was generally excellent—security, servers, and bartenders were all on point. We first came on a Saturday and were impressed enough to return the following Friday. However, the hookah service was a bit slow both times, which slightly impacted the experience. On our first visit, we ordered the fresh fruit hookah, but it turned out to be more of a show than anything else. It’s definitely overrated, and after that, we decided to stick with the regular hookah on our second visit, which was a much better choice. The drinks were definitely a highlight; my wife loved them both times, and the bartenders deserve credit for that. As for the food, the only downside was that oysters weren’t available on our first visit, but when they were on the menu the second time, they were great.In summary, Caldera at Vida has a lot going for it, and while there are some areas for improvement, it’s still a spot worth visiting. I’m giving it a 4 because it doesn’t quite deserve to be brought down to a 3.
